数据库中班级用什么表示

fiy 其他 13

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,班级可以用不同的方式来表示,具体取决于数据库设计的需求和约定。以下是几种常见的表示班级的方式:

    1. 使用班级编号:可以为每个班级分配一个唯一的编号作为标识符。这个编号可以是一个整数或字符串,例如"B01"或"1001"。使用班级编号可以方便地对班级进行排序和查询。

    2. 使用班级名称:可以使用班级的名称作为标识符。班级名称可以是一个字符串,例如"一年级一班"或"Grade 1 Class 1"。使用班级名称可以更直观地表示班级的身份和特征。

    3. 使用学校和年级信息:可以将班级表示为学校和年级的组合。例如,可以使用学校的编号或名称和年级的编号或名称来表示班级。这种方式可以方便地对班级进行层次化管理。

    4. 使用班级的唯一标识符:可以为每个班级分配一个唯一的标识符,例如UUID(Universally Unique Identifier)。这个标识符是一个字符串,具有足够的长度和随机性,以保证在整个数据库中的唯一性。

    5. 使用其他属性:除了上述方式外,还可以根据具体需求和业务逻辑来定义班级的表示方式。例如,可以使用班级的创建时间、学期、教师等属性来表示班级。这样可以更加灵活地对班级进行管理和查询。

    需要注意的是,在数据库设计中,班级的表示方式需要根据具体的业务需求和实际情况来确定。不同的表示方式可能会影响到数据库的性能、可扩展性和数据一致性。因此,在设计数据库时需要综合考虑各种因素,并选择最适合的班级表示方式。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,班级可以用不同的方式表示。以下是几种常见的表示方式:

    1. 班级ID:可以为每个班级分配一个唯一的ID,以便在数据库中进行标识和检索。这个ID可以是一个自增的整数,也可以是一个全局唯一标识符(GUID)。

    2. 班级名称:可以使用班级的名称作为标识符。这种方式比较直观,容易理解,也方便用户进行查询和管理。

    3. 年级+班级:可以使用年级和班级的组合作为标识符。例如,“2021年1班”,“2022年2班”等。这种方式可以清晰地表示班级的层级关系,方便进行年级和班级的筛选和统计。

    4. 班级代码:可以为每个班级分配一个唯一的代码,类似于学校的课程代码。这样可以简化班级的标识和查询过程。

    5. 班级属性:除了使用标识符表示班级,还可以通过班级的属性进行表示。例如,可以为每个班级定义一组属性,如年级、专业、班主任等。这样可以根据这些属性进行筛选和查询。

    需要根据具体的业务需求和数据库设计来选择合适的方式表示班级。在设计数据库时,应考虑班级的唯一性、易于理解和查询的特点。同时,还可以根据具体的业务需求添加其他属性来完善班级的描述和管理。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,可以使用表来表示班级。每个表代表一个实体,而班级就是一个实体,因此可以使用一个表来表示一个班级。

    在班级表中,可以包含以下列来表示班级的信息:

    1. 班级ID(Class ID):一个唯一的标识符,用来区分不同的班级。
    2. 班级名称(Class Name):用来描述班级的名称。
    3. 班级年级(Class Grade):表示班级所在的年级。
    4. 班级人数(Class Size):表示班级的学生人数。
    5. 班主任(Class Teacher):表示班级的班主任老师。
    6. 创建时间(Create Time):表示班级的创建时间。

    除了上述列之外,还可以根据实际需求添加其他列来表示更多的班级信息,例如班级所在的学校、班级的科目等。

    在数据库中创建班级表时,可以使用SQL语句来定义表结构,例如:

    CREATE TABLE class (
    class_id INT PRIMARY KEY,
    class_name VARCHAR(50),
    class_grade VARCHAR(10),
    class_size INT,
    class_teacher VARCHAR(50),
    create_time DATETIME
    );

    通过上述SQL语句,就可以在数据库中创建一个名为class的表,用来表示班级。在实际使用时,可以通过插入数据来添加具体的班级信息,例如:

    INSERT INTO class (class_id, class_name, class_grade, class_size, class_teacher, create_time)
    VALUES (1, '一年级一班', '一年级', 30, '张老师', '2020-01-01');

    通过上述INSERT语句,就可以向class表中插入一条班级信息,表示一年级一班的信息。同样,可以通过修改、删除等操作来更新班级信息。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部